Bible Verse
“Therefore encourage one another and build each other up, just as in fact you are doing.” — 1 Thessalonians 5:11
Meaning
1 Thessalonians 5:11 highlights the importance of mutual encouragement among believers. The early Christian community faced challenges and needed to strengthen their faith continuously. The Apostle Paul reminds them to support each other, emphasizing that encouragement is not just a suggestion but a vital part of their spiritual journey.
Encouragement is like the gentle rain that nourishes the soul. Paul acknowledges the Thessalonians’ ongoing efforts to uplift each other, encouraging them to continue this essential practice. It reflects the heart of a loving community—one that thrives on mutual support, understanding, and compassion.
The verse invites us to actively participate in the spiritual growth of others around us. It isn’t just about offering words; it’s about creating an atmosphere where people feel empowered to pursue their God-given purpose.
In today’s fast-paced world, genuine encouragement can be transformative, fostering an environment where people feel appreciated and stirred towards greater faith and hope. Let this verse motivate us to be intentional in our words and actions, reflecting Christ’s love.
Actions to Take
-
Speak Life: Make a habit of speaking positive and uplifting words to at least three people daily.
-
Encourage in Prayer: Regularly pray for your friends and family, asking God to guide and support them.
-
Write Encouraging Notes: Leave a heartfelt note or message to someone who needs a boost.
-
Share Testimonies: Share personal stories of God’s faithfulness to encourage others in their walk with Him.
-
Be Present: Be a supportive presence in someone’s life, offering a listening ear or shoulder to lean on.

Q: What is the main message of 1 Thessalonians 5:11?
A: The main message of 1 Thessalonians 5:11 is to encourage and build up one another. It emphasizes the importance of mutual support and edification within a community.
Q: How can we apply this verse in our daily lives?
A: We can apply this verse by actively seeking to support and uplift others through kind words, encouragement, and positive actions. It involves being attentive to the needs of those around us and responding with empathy and care.
Q: Why is mutual encouragement important in a community?
A: Mutual encouragement strengthens relationships, fosters a sense of belonging, and helps individuals grow. It creates a positive environment where people feel valued and motivated.
Q: What are practical ways to build someone up?
A: Practical ways include offering genuine praise, listening actively, providing constructive feedback, helping with tasks, and simply being present for someone in times of need.
